flyingparchment | why does the most recent commit here say "in 56 minutes"? https://code.launchpad.net/~wikimedia/mysql-server/mysql-5.0 | 00:22 |
---|---|---|
thumper | hah | 00:23 |
thumper | flyingparchment: we get the time from the revision | 00:23 |
thumper | flyingparchment: if the author doesn't have the clock and TZ set right, we can see the future | 00:23 |
flyingparchment | ah, so it depends on the system where 'bzr commit' was run? | 00:24 |
thumper | at least I think that's what it is | 00:24 |
thumper | flyingparchment: yes | 00:24 |
